Ancelotti considering Aarons, Lamptey as Coleman successor

Everton are considering two right-back options to replace veteran Seamus Coleman.

Toffees boss Carlo Ancelotti has confirmed the club are eyeing ‘two or three signings this summer.

One position which needs filled is at right-back, where Coleman needs a successor.

The Liverpool Echo says Max Aarons and Tariq Lamptey are both being considered.

Lille’s Zeki Celik has also been linked, but those reports are believed to be wide of the mark.

Lamptey is a wanted man after a fine season with Brighton, catching the eye of Arsenal.

Likewise with Aarons, who after a stunning campaign with promotion hopefuls Norwich, has attracted interest from Manchester United and Bayern Munich.
